Block
#13,514,821
2w
24 txs71,587 confs
Transactions
24
Total Output
₳9,913,548.84
$1.51M
Fees
₳7.43
Size
26.79 KB
27,432 bytes
Details
Hash
c915481043fa5dd2e8cc7a09077e4c5dc1e12db95827ad6e9af5246dd57a27f7
Epoch / Slot
Epoch 635 · slot 189,177,830 · epoch-slot 221,030
Timestamp
2w · Sat, 06 Jun 2026 11:08:41 GMT
Block producer
VRF key
vrf_vk1a…kq2rftum
Op cert
2e7f7b42…10c60aa0
Op cert counter
2
Transactions in block24